Former Cordova Basketball Standout Transfers to 91爆料网

JACKSON, Tenn. - 9/7/2005 - After spending two seasons at the University of Evansville (Ind.), has decided to transfer to 91爆料网 for his final two seasons of college basketball. Lee, a 2002 graduate of Cordova High School, will enter 91爆料网 this fall as a junior.

Lee, a 6-foot-8 225-pound forward, will bring great athleticism to the Bulldogs. He joins a fellow Cordova native Kinley Sellers on the 2005-06 91爆料网 Bulldog roster.

91爆料网 head coach Ralph Turner states, 鈥淲e are excited about the late pickup of Deywane. By watching Deywane play, you can tell that he has been taught to play the game by some of the best. He is long and athletic and relentless on the boards.鈥

While at Cordova High School, Lee helped lead his team to the state tournament in Murfreesboro. He averaged 22 points and 11 rebounds as a senior. In doing so, Lee was named first team All-State, first team All-Metro, and first team All-District. He also was a three-time Best of Preps selection by the Commercial Appeal. His father, Keith, is the University of Memphis鈥 all-time leading scorer and rebounder.

As a sophomore at Evansville, a member of the NCAA Div. I Missouri Valley Conference, Lee averaged seven points and five rebounds per game in 25 contests, starting 11 for the Aces while shooting .548 from the floor. Lee produced double-doubles against Illinois-Chicago and Southwest Missouri State while scoring a career-high 17 points against Eastern Illinois. He reached double figures in points seven times as a sophomore.
